Our Virtual Nursing Command Center is equipped with advanced technology that provides patients with an extra level of monitoring from admission to discharge. Virtual nurses are centrally located in the Command Center at Cox South. They use this technology to support bedside RNs by:
- Monitoring patient vital signs in real time and responding to changes.
- Assisting with admissions and discharges.
- Co‑collaborating with virtual physicians, pharmacists, respiratory therapists, and the Early Intervention Team.
- Helping reduce bedside nurses’ workload while ensuring high‑quality patient care.
